Selecting items for faxing, copying, or scanning

The product can scan items of various sizes, from 2 by 3.5 inches (51 by 89 mm) (the size of a business card) to 8.5 by 14 inches (215 by 356 mm), and can fax and copy items ranging from 2 by 3.5 inches (51 by 89 mm) to 8.5 by 35 inches (215 by 889 mm).

The product accepts bond paper, onionskin paper, newspaper pages, magazine pages, recycled paper, transparencies, and photographs and other items in carrier sheets. Coarse papers scan more easily than smooth items. Slick papers can go through the product, although they may be more difficult to feed through. For best results, feed slick sheets one at a time and have the special media lever set correctly.

Perform the following actions to minimize the possibility of jams:

lRemove self-adhesive notes.

lRemove staples and paper clips.

lStraighten any curls or wrinkles in documents before putting them into the document feeder tray.

lDo not insert any document with glue, correction fluid, or wet ink on it.

lDo not insert gum-backed paper or labels.

lPlace documents with tears, perforations, or punch holes in a carrier sheet, which you can buy or make. (See “To load special items” on page 27.)

lAvoid multiple-copy forms.
